In an interview on “Good Morning America”, Elton was asked if he had any advice for Madonna regarding her halftime show at the big game this Sunday. He said “Make sure you lip-sync good.”

OR, maybe Elton’s jealous he wasn’t asked. By the way, Elton has never done a big game halftime show, and he said he wouldn’t because, quote, “I’ve never seen a decent one. Never ever.” However, he later added, quote, “To be honest with you, I saw the [lastfm link_type="artist_info"]ROLLING STONES[/lastfm] and I saw [lastfm link_type="artist_info"]PRINCE[/lastfm] and I thought they were pretty good.”
Naturally, his biggest problem with the halftime show is the lip-synching, but he admitted it IS difficult to perform live at this enormous event. He said, quote, “I don’t think you can. In all fairness to everyone who has done it before, I think you may be able to sing live, but it’s really hard to play live.”
The producers probably PREFER an artist to lip-sync. There’s only a few moments to set that stage up . . . and if the artist is performing live, every piece of equipment must be set up perfectly in order for it to go off without a hitch.
